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ms
Newsletter versions up to 8.0.6 are vulnerable to cross-site request forgery (CSRF) attacks. An attacker can craft a malicious webpage that, when visited by a logged-in site administrator, performs unwanted actions on the Newsletter plugin without the admin's knowledge or consent. The attack requires the victim to visit the attacker's page while authenticated to the site.
What an attacker can do
Perform unwanted actions on the Newsletter plugin by tricking an authenticated admin into visiting a malicious webpage.
Potential impact on your site
An attacker can modify Newsletter settings or data if an admin visits a malicious link while logged in.
Conditions required to exploit
Victim must be logged in to the site and visit an attacker-controlled webpage.
